Ingredients List
Gathering the right ingredients is key to making the best chocolate dipped strawberries! Here’s what you’ll need:
- 1 pound fresh strawberries, washed and dried thoroughly to ensure the chocolate adheres perfectly
- 8 ounces chocolate, chopped (you can choose dark, milk, or white chocolate depending on your preference)
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il (optional, this helps create a smoother consistency for your chocolate)
Make sure your strawberries are ripe and sweet for the best flavor. Fresh, dry strawberries are crucial here, as any moisture can prevent the chocolate from sticking well. Now, let’s get ready to create something delicious!
How to Prepare Chocolate Dipped Strawberries
Getting your chocolate dipped strawberries just right is all about following a few simple steps. Trust me, it’s easier than you might think! Let’s break it down so you can create these delightful treats without a hitch.
Step 1: Prepare the Strawberries
First things first, you need to wash your strawberries. Rinse them gently under cold water and then pat them dry with a clean kitchen towel or paper towels. It’s super important to make sure they’re completely dry! Any moisture will make it tricky for the chocolate to stick, and we definitely don’t want that. I like to leave them on a paper towel for a few minutes to ensure they’re perfect.
Step 2: Melt the Chocolate
Now, let’s get that chocolate melting! You can do this either in a microwave or using a double boiler. If you’re using the microwave, place the chopped chocolate in a microwave-safe bowl and heat it in 30-second intervals, stirring in between until it’s smooth and fully melted. Be careful not to overheat it! If you’re going the double boiler route, fill a saucepan with about an inch of water and bring it to a gentle simmer. Place a heatproof bowl on top, making sure it doesn’t touch the water, and add your chocolate. Stir until it’s silky and melted. If you want a smoother consistency, add that tablespoon of vegetable oil now and mix it in well.
Step 3: Dip the Strawberries
Once your chocolate is ready, it’s time to dip! Hold each strawberry by the stem and dip it into the melted chocolate, swirling it around to cover it halfway or fully, depending on your preference. Let any excess chocolate drip back into the bowl, and for an even coating, you can gently shake the strawberry a bit. Don’t worry if it’s not perfect! Each strawberry will have its own unique charm.
Step 4: Setting the Chocolate
Now, place your beautifully dipped strawberries on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Make sure they’re not touching each other so they don’t stick together. You can let them set at room temperature for about 30 minutes, or if you’re a bit impatient like me, pop them in the refrigerator for about 10-15 minutes. You’ll know they’re ready when the chocolate is firm to the touch. And just like that, you’ve got gorgeous chocolate dipped strawberries ready to enjoy!

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Storing your leftover chocolate dipped strawberries is pretty straightforward, but there are a few tips to ensure they stay fresh and delicious! First off, make sure the strawberries are completely set before you store them. Once they’re firm to the touch, grab an airtight container.
Layer the strawberries in the container, placing parchment paper between the layers to prevent them from sticking together. This little trick helps maintain their beautiful chocolate coating. Keep the container in the refrigerator if you want to prolong their freshness. They’re best enjoyed within 1-2 days, as the strawberries tend to lose their delightful crunch over time.
Now, if you’re thinking about reheating, it’s not something I’d recommend for chocolate dipped strawberries. The chocolate can become a bit melty and lose its nice texture, plus the strawberries might get too soft. If you’re set on enjoying them warm, I suggest gently warming just the chocolate by placing it in a microwave-safe bowl and heating in short intervals. Then, you can dip fresh strawberries into that warm chocolate. It’s a fun way to enjoy the treat without compromising the original batch!
